Celebrity Pet Filmmakers Capture DogCatemy Awards

Rachael Ray, Howard Stern, Beth Ostrosky, Richard Belzer, Among Stars Applauding Winners

PORT WASHINGTON, N.Y., Nov. 30 /PRNewswire-USNewswire/ -- They were clapping, cheering and barking as well last night as the winners of the 2007 DogCatemy Awards were announced at the second annual gala, a Red Carpet event attended by pet-lovers and their dogs, hosted by North Shore Animal League America, the world's largest no-kill animal shelter.

Celebrities Rachael Ray, Howard Stern, Beth Ostrosky, Richard Belzer, Josh Flitter, Brandon Hannan, Hallie Kate Eisenberg and several hundred League supporters, many accompanied by their dogs, filled the ballroom of Capitale in New York City. Mistress of Ceremonies was Fox TV's Good Day New York anchor Jodi Applegate, with Fox TV Entertainment Reporter Toni Senecal introducing the videos and celebrity presenters.

Taking top prizes were: New York Post Columnist and author Julia Szabo for "Best Dogumentary" featuring Tiny Tim, a three-legged dog rescued from the League's shelter by American menswear designer John Bartlett; CBS reporter Dr. Debbye Turner for "Best Musical" for her video on Nora, the piano playing cat; Beth Ostrosky for the "Best Pawformance" video featuring her Bulldog, Bianca; Hallie Kate Eisenberg for a "Best Tail Waggin'Comedy" featuring her six pets; and "Best in Show" to Gary Dell Abate for his film about his dog Norman. Also, the League introduced the winner of its online Amateur PetFlix Video contest, "My Pet's Got Talent," Rick Caran and his poker-playing JilliDog.

Also showcased were a video by animal supporter Jana Kohl on the horrors of puppy mills, as well as the League's two new public service announcements featuring League spokesperson Beth Ostrosky. Also, League President J. John Stevenson announced the launch of the American Mutt-i-Grees Club, a national initiative promoting appreciation of mixed breed pets.

In total, 17 celebrities created videos for the event. In addition to the winners, the filmmakers included: Rachel Ray, Richard Belzer, Jodi Applegate, Katie Lee Joel, Josh Flitter, Mark Levin, Shane and Sia Barbi, Brandon Hannan, Linda Larkin and Yul Vazquez, Robin Quivers, and canine celebrities Eli, the Milk Bone Dog Biscuit Dog and Bella Starlet Dog.

The videos will be posted on the League's website, www.animal-league.org.
